FERC Updates Website to Feature Consumer Power Costs and Grid Reliability

On February 17, 2025, the Federal Regulatory Energy Commission (“FERC”) announced “new updates and features to its website that focus on the cost consumers pay for power as well as how reliable that power is.”


Visitors to FERC’s website will now be able to view retail costs of electricity by state and also information on outages.
